A Child's Voice, Lifted up by You

CASA of Josephine County will give you the training and support you need to become a CASA volunteer. CASAs (court appointed special advocates) are empowered by the court to speak up for the rights and best interests of abused and/or neglected children. We need more CASA to serve the 200 children on our waiting list!

Mission Statement

The mission of CASA of Jackson and Josephine Counties is to provide specially trained community volunteers to advocate for abused and neglected children with culturally responsive advocacy in the pursuit of safe and permanent homes.

Description

CASA of Jackson and Josephine Counties Inc. is a 501 (c) (3) non profit. We have approximately 190 volunteers and serve more than 700 children annually. There are more than 300 children waiting for a CASA.
